Output 18f67608feac35958807bf9fae7355903f181a268a7745928585690945b667bd:11

value
17490000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0ca2b1e108d5da503ed3103ffbb0069affc750c1 OP_EQUAL
address
M93yEy5ycBinZnx4bh1BVXKDvNvnZaGxfL
transaction
18f67608feac35958807bf9fae7355903f181a268a7745928585690945b667bd
spent
true